When JESUS spoke HE always for the benefit for all those who loved HIM. Since JESUS was not just a human being alone, but also GOD, the SON, those who believe in HIM do not need to question the authenticity of all HE ever said.
JESUS never made a mistake, when HE commanded the weather, demons or man, they always obeyed HIM. When JESUS told demons to come out of a person, HE was obeyed the very first time. One thing you can count on, JESUS' words are pure, perfect and produce all HE wants of them. JESUS had perfect faith in the FATHER, never doubted the mission or purpose of HIS life here on earth. Whenever JESUS spoke HE knew HE was speaking the will of the FATHER and therefore HE automatically knew whatever HE said was true.
When we consider JESUS' words to 'have faith in GOD', it is natural to also believe that you can never have too much faith in GOD! There are many things in this world that you can have too much of such as disease, suffering, physical pain, loss of loved ones, financial disaster to name just a few. You can definitely have too many bad things, but you can never have too much faith in GOD! What is it you happen to need in your life today?
What ever meet your needs in this life? You know by now the only honest and true answer - Have faith in GOD! That's right, it's just that simple. You can never have too much faith in GOD! Just as soon as you allow this truth to burn into your soul, you will look at your life in a completely different way.Whatever you happen to be facing today, stop fretting, stop being controlled by fear and doubt, quiet yourself and hear the very words of JESUS; "Have faith in GOD."
